Use of Privately Owned Vehicle After Regular Duty Hours

B-183225 Oct 21, 1975
Jump To:
Skip to Highlights

Highlights

A decision was requested on the legality of reimbursing a Navy officer for use of a privately-owned vehicle after regular duty hours. Travel between a member's lodgings and his normal duty station must be performed at personal expenses even when it is performed before or after regular duty hours.
